2022-1-5 · Boats are not just made with any old aluminum that you find at the metal store.The aluminum you want is marked by a few possible grades, either 5086 or 5083. It's important you look at what your designer specifies and ensure that your metal supplier is aware of the grade you require. In general, 5xxx series aluminum contains magnesium.

2007-7-23 · There is an easy way to do this using two interlocking aluminum extrusions that can be had from a boat dealer. One piece fastens to the front of your seats using pop rivets or sheet metal screws. The other piece you bolt a seat and swivel to. you can remove the seat or slide the seat over by lifting up on the rear of the seat.
